rpo FARMERS AND GRAZIERS, It is proposed to load the Matatira for London with frozen meat, for which the vessel has space for two hundred tons. The following contributions are , already promised :— J. C. Firth, . 1500 sheep ; Auckland Agricultural Company, 600 ; Waikato Land Association, BOO ; Thok. Morrin, 500 ; Fisher & Co., 500 ; Alfred Buckland, 500. Parties willing to make shipment of sheep or cattle will please without dolay signify the same ( to Mr Joseph Banks, Auckland. It is stipulated that ctndition must be prime and that the sheep snail not weigh more than 80lbs, option being reserved to refuse shipment of any inferior meat, which in such case will be sold on account of the owner. Wethers or maiden ewes only will be received, and in lots of 50 upwards. Auckland; Ist March, 1883.
